How to create a membership
Learn how to create a package, plan, or membership that your clients can purchase and use to book classes or access content.
Available on the Fitune Free, Fitune Pro, Fitune Plus, and Fitune Ultra plans.
Important: with the Fitune Free Forever plan, you can only create one type of membership in your account.
In Fitune you have two ways to charge your clients: on a pay-as-you-go basis per session, or through memberships and packs with recurring access or credits. This article walks you through how to set up your plans.
What is a membership and how does it benefit you?
In Fitune, a membership is a package or plan that clients can purchase to access your classes or content. There are two types of access and two payment options, which can be combined:
Types of access:
- Unlimited membership: gives full access to the classes or content you choose.
- Credit-based membership: includes a set number of credits clients can use to book classes (e.g., 5 classes per month). One credit equals one class.
Payment options:
- Auto-renewing (subscription): charges the client automatically on a recurring basis, based on the frequency you define (e.g., monthly).
- One-time payment: the client pays once. The membership lasts for a set time or number of credits and doesn't renew automatically, but it can be purchased again.
These combinations let you offer flexible options for different client needs — whether they want unlimited access or just a fixed number of sessions. You can also set different pricing, promotions, and restrictions based on your strategy.
Step-by-Step Guide
- Go to the Memberships section from the main dashboard. You'll see two tabs:
- Categories: used only to organize your plans visually.
- Memberships: where you create and edit the plans your clients will buy.
- Create a new category (optional): if you want to keep your plans organized, click +New Category. This doesn't affect how memberships work — it's just for admin organization.
- Click "+New Membership": click the +New button and select Membership or Pack. This opens the membership creation screen.
- Choose the type of access:
- Unlimited: allows full access to included classes without using credits.
- Credit-based: clients use credits to book classes.
- Fill in the membership details:
- Membership name
- What's included
- Price
- Plan category
- Introductory offer (if any)
- Payment type: auto-renewing subscription or one-time payment
- Define what the plan can be used for: in the section What can this plan be used for? select All classes or Only selected classes. This helps you control what clients can access with their membership.
- Set purchase restrictions (optional):
- Can only be purchased once
- Only available to new clients
- Only available if the client has no other active memberships
- Add usage limitations (optional):
- Don't allow cancellations
- Don't allow booking outside of the membership's valid period
- Mark as secret plan (optional): enable this if you want to hide the membership from your public store. Only clients with a direct link will be able to access it.
- Click Save.

Frequently Asked Questions
▶ What's the difference between an unlimited membership and a credit-based one? An unlimited membership gives your clients full access to included classes while the plan is active. A credit-based membership includes a fixed number of credits (e.g., 4 credits = 4 bookings), and each booking uses one credit.
▶ What does one-time payment vs. auto-renewal mean? A one-time payment plan is paid once and doesn't renew after it expires. An auto-renewing plan renews periodically (weekly, monthly, etc.) until the client cancels it.
▶ Can I create a plan that includes only specific classes? Yes. You can choose which classes or activities each membership includes. This is helpful if you want to offer custom or lower-priced packages.
▶ What are membership categories for? Categories help you organize your plans and packages inside the admin panel. They don't affect how memberships are used or purchased.
▶ What is a secret plan? A secret plan is hidden from your online store. Only clients with the direct link can purchase it.
▶ Can a client have more than one active membership at the same time? Yes. Clients can have multiple active memberships, as long as they include different classes or rules. However, Fitune will follow the strictest rule in case of conflicts.
▶ What happens when a client runs out of credits? They won't be able to book any more classes until they renew the membership, buy another one, or purchase single classes (if enabled).
